About this route:
A direct, nonstop flight between Pardubice Airport (PED), Pardubice, Czech Republic and Gelendzhik Airport (GDZ), Gelendzhik, Krasnodarskiy, Russia would travel a Great Circle distance of 1,104 miles (or 1,777 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Pardubice Airport and Gelendzhik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Pardubice Airport (PED):
- The closest airport to Pardubice Airport (PED) is Vodochody Airport (VOD), which is located 61 miles (98 kilometers) WNW of PED.
- Pardubice Airport handled 125 passengers last year.
- The furthest airport from Pardubice Airport (PED) is Chatham Islands (CHT), which is located 11,721 miles (18,862 kilometers) away in Waitangi, Chatham Islands, New Zealand.
- In 1910 Jan Kašpar, an engineer and aviation enthusiast, and his cousin Eugen Čihák, bought a Bleriot XI aeroplane and started with flight experiments on the local military exercise ground in Pardubice.
- Because of Pardubice Airport's relatively low elevation of 741 feet, planes can take off or land at Pardubice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
- During the 1990s the military role of the airport gradually declined.
- In addition to being known as "Pardubice Airport", another name for PED is "Letiště Pardubice".
- Pardubice Airport (PED) currently has only 1 runway.
